How can companies strike a balance between utilizing technology to streamline internal communications and maintaining the personalized touch that customers value in their interactions with the brand?
Companies can strike a balance by using technology tools like email, chat, and project management software to streamline internal communications while still prioritizing personalized interactions with customers. They can achieve this by training employees to use technology effectively while also emphasizing the importance of building relationships with customers through personalized communication. Additionally, companies can use customer relationship management systems to track customer preferences and tailor interactions accordingly, ensuring a personalized touch in all customer interactions. By integrating technology into internal processes while maintaining a focus on personalized customer interactions, companies can successfully strike a balance between efficiency and customer satisfaction.
